Kodak Professional Tri-X 400, 120 roll film
Format: 120 medium format, sold as a single roll
Film type: Panchromatic black and white negative
Nominal speed: ISO 400 / 27 DIN
Push range: EI 200 to EI 3200, famously good at 1600
Grain: Medium, crisp and well defined
Contrast: Medium to high, with strong blacks
Exposures: 16 at 6×4.5, 12 at 6×6, 10 at 6×7, 8 at 6×9
Processing: Standard black and white chemistry, not C-41
Manufacturer: Eastman Kodak, Rochester, New York
Store cool and dry, and hand check it at security rather than putting it in checked baggage. Development and scanning are purchased separately.

Kodak Tri-X 400 is the film that shaped how we picture the twentieth century, and in 120 you get it on a negative large enough to show exactly why. This is a single roll of medium format Tri-X, rated at ISO 400.
Where Ilford HP5 Plus is gentle and forgiving, Tri-X is more assertive. Contrast is punchier, blacks sit deeper, and the grain is crisp and clearly defined rather than soft. It is a film with an opinion, which is precisely what people want from it.
It pushes exceptionally well, and pushed Tri-X at 1600 is a genuine aesthetic rather than a compromise. Use it for portraits with bite, documentary work, and any scene where you want the frame to feel like it means something. We process black and white in house.
